About Robert D. Schrock
Robert D. Schrock is a scholar working on Virology, Microbiology, Clinical Biochemistry, Genetics and Molecular Biology, having authored 16 papers that have together received 1.0k indexed citations. Recurring topics across this work include DNA and Nucleic Acid Chemistry (4 papers), DNA Repair Mechanisms (3 papers), Virus-based gene therapy research (2 papers), PI3K/AKT/mTOR signaling in cancer (2 papers), Bacterial Genetics and Biotechnology (2 papers), Reconstructive Surgery and Microvascular Techniques (2 papers), Genomics and Chromatin Dynamics (2 papers) and HIV Research and Treatment (1 paper). The work is most often cited by research in Molecular Medicine (79 citations), Endocrinology (72 citations), Clinical Biochemistry (66 citations), Molecular Biology (545 citations) and Genetics (217 citations). Robert D. Schrock has collaborated with scholars based in United States, United Kingdom and Netherlands. Frequent co-authors include R. Stephen Lloyd, M.L. Dodson, Ernest M. Burgess, James R. Lupski, Joe Huong, Sabeen Raza, Stacie R. Frye, James Versalovic, Mimi Healy and Charles R. Woods. Their work appears in journals such as Journal of Biological Chemistry, Molecular Medicine, Human Gene Therapy, Clinical Orthopaedics and Related Research and RöFo - Fortschritte auf dem Gebiet der Röntgenstrahlen und der bildgebenden Verfahren.
